§ 27-7-3.6-7 — Fees

(a)A person that purchases a title insurance policy shall pay to the title insurer that issues the title insurance policy a fee of five dollars ($5) as a fee for the title insurance enforcement fund at the time of payment for the title insurance policy.
(b)A title insurer shall:
(1)retain two dollars ($2) of the fee collected under subsection
(a)as an administrative fee; and
(2)pay to the department three dollars ($3) of the fee collected under subsection (a) for deposit in the title insurance enforcement fund.
